Group #1
The "International Mission Board (IMB)." This is our Southern Baptist Mission Organization. They are taking all their funds through "Baptist Global Response (BGR)." Group #2:
The other group is "Samaritan's Purse", which is run by Franklin Graham. This is the organization that does "Operation Christmas Child Shoeboxes" and many other mission works across the world.
